LW03 WDZ is a 2003 Renault Espace in Grey with a 2,958c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 78.6%.

Across all 2003 Renault Espace models, the average MOT pass rate is 67.2% with a typical mileage of 69,778 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Renault Espace f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 29,077 recorded failures. If you're considering buying LW03 WDZ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Renault Espace typically stays on UK roads for around 37 years. At 23 years old, this Renault Espace is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
